What Features Make a Beach Tent Waterproof?

Several features contribute to making a beach tent waterproof:

  • Water-Resistant Fabric: The material used in the tent plays a crucial role in its waterproof capabilities. Fabrics like polyester or nylon are often coated with waterproof treatments, which help prevent water from seeping through during rain or splash from waves.
  • Sealed Seams: Seams are typically the most vulnerable points in a tent where water can enter. Waterproof beach tents often feature sealed or taped seams that ensure water does not leak through, providing a more reliable barrier against moisture.
  • Waterproof Floor: A durable and waterproof floor is essential to keep the interior of the tent dry. Many high-quality beach tents have a polyethylene or PVC floor that helps prevent water from coming in through the ground, especially in wet conditions.
  • Rainfly or Canopy: Some beach tents come with an additional rainfly or canopy that can be set up over the main tent structure. This feature enhances waterproofing by providing an extra layer of protection from rain or unexpected splashes.
  • Ventilation Design: Effective ventilation not only helps with airflow but also prevents water from pooling inside the tent. Many waterproof beach tents are designed with strategically placed vents that allow moisture to escape while keeping rain out.
  • Ground Anchors and Stakes: Properly anchoring the tent to the ground can help maintain its structure and keep it secure against wind and rain. Using strong stakes and guylines can prevent the tent from collapsing or allowing water to enter during inclement weather.

Which Materials Ensure Maximum Waterproofing for Beach Tents?

The materials that ensure maximum waterproofing for beach tents include:

  • Polyester: This synthetic fabric is commonly used in beach tents due to its lightweight nature and excellent water resistance. When treated with a waterproof coating, polyester can effectively repel water and withstand light to moderate rain.
  • Nylon: Known for its durability and strength, nylon is another popular choice for waterproof beach tents. It is often coated with polyurethane to enhance its waterproof capabilities, making it suitable for wet conditions while remaining lightweight and packable.
  • Ripstop Fabric: This material is characterized by its unique grid pattern that prevents tears from spreading, making it ideal for outdoor use. Ripstop fabrics are often made from nylon or polyester and can be treated for waterproofing, providing both durability and a high level of water resistance.
  • TPU (Thermoplastic Polyurethane): TPU is a versatile material that is highly resistant to water and abrasion. It is often used in high-performance tents as a waterproof coating or as part of the tent fabric itself, offering superior waterproofing while maintaining flexibility and lightweight properties.
  • Silnylon: A blend of silicone and nylon, silnylon is renowned for its exceptional waterproof qualities and lightweight nature. It is often used in ultralight camping gear and beach tents, providing a strong barrier against water while being easy to pack and carry.
  • Canvas with Waterproof Treatment: While canvas is traditionally not waterproof, when treated with specialized coatings, it can become an excellent option for beach tents. The natural breathability of canvas combined with its waterproof treatment can offer a comfortable and dry environment in various weather conditions.

How Can You Properly Maintain Your Waterproof Beach Tent?

Proper maintenance of your waterproof beach tent ensures its longevity and functionality.

  • Regular Cleaning: After each use, it’s essential to remove sand, salt, and any debris from your tent. Use a soft brush or a damp cloth to wipe down the fabric, and ensure it dries completely to prevent mold and mildew.
  • Proper Storage: Store your beach tent in a cool, dry place when not in use. Avoid folding it while it’s still damp, as this can lead to unwanted odors and deterioration of the waterproof coating.
  • Check for Damage: Routinely inspect your tent for tears, holes, or worn-out seams. Address any damage promptly with appropriate repair kits or patches to maintain its waterproof integrity.
  • Reapply Waterproofing Spray: Over time, the waterproof coating on your tent may wear off. Apply a waterproofing spray periodically, especially after heavy use, to restore its protective barrier against water.
  • Secure Anchoring: Always ensure your tent is securely anchored with the provided stakes or weights. This prevents it from being blown away by wind, which can cause structural damage and compromise its waterproof features.
